5.(10 pts) A tall cylindrical chimney with a circular cross-section of diameter \( D \) and height \( H \) is subject to steady winds. It is observed that under these conditions, vortices form and are shed from the downwind side of the chimney at a frequency that can cause structural resonance. The vortex shedding frequency \( f \) depends on the diameter \( D \), height \( H \), wind speed \( V \), as well as the density \(\rho \) and viscosity \(\mu \) of the air. Use dimensional analysis (the Buckingham \(\Pi \) method) to show that
\[
S t=\phi\left(\operatorname{Re},\frac{H}{D}\right)
\]
where \(\phi \) denotes a functional dependency. The Strouhal number is
\[
S t=\frac{f D}{V}
\]
You may assume that one of the dimensionless groups is the Reynolds number and do not need to derive it. Hint: In selecting the repeating variables, use \( D \) as the reference length.
